Output 12acaced62245360416f07bfecd2f9f8a743eb7d9162db80bbc3f2e7516ead2a:0

value
39959683
script pubkey
OP_0 OP_PUSHBYTES_20 4d17b9ff20ee2854063e024a7cd62f0947ead3c1
address
bc1qf5tmnleqac59gp37qf98e430p9r7457ppdc386
transaction
12acaced62245360416f07bfecd2f9f8a743eb7d9162db80bbc3f2e7516ead2a
confirmations
40541
spent
true